Navigating Saudi Arabia’s Visa Landscape Business Visa Renewal and Transit Visa Insights


Saudi Arabia, a thriving hub of commerce and culture, attracts business travelers from around the globe. For those engaged in long-term business commitments or merely passing through en route to other destinations, understanding the nuances of Saudi Arabia’s business visa renewal process and transit visa requirements is essential. In this article, we will delve into the intricacies of renewing a business visa in the Kingdom and shed light on the procedures for obtaining a transit visa.

Saudi Arabia Business Visa Renewal:

SAUDI ARABIA BUSINESS VISA RENEWAL For individuals engaged in long-term business ventures in Saudi Arabia, the renewal of a business visa is a crucial process. Business visa renewals are typically sought by those who anticipate extending their stay beyond the initial visa validity period.

The renewal process involves several key steps. First and foremost, individuals must ensure that they initiate the renewal well in advance of the visa’s expiration date to avoid any disruptions to their business activities. To proceed with the renewal, a local sponsor or employer must submit a request to the Saudi Ministry of Foreign Affairs on behalf of the visa holder.

Alongside the renewal request, supporting documents such as a valid passport, a letter from the sponsoring company, and any other relevant paperwork must be provided. It’s important to note that the exact requirements may vary, and applicants should check with the Saudi authorities or embassy for the most up-to-date information.

Transit Visa for Saudi Arabia:

Saudi Arabia serves as a significant air travel hub, making it a common stopover for international travelers. Understanding the transit visa requirements is vital for those who plan to spend a short period in the Kingdom while en route to their final destination.

Transit visas are generally applicable for a stay of up to 72 hours. Travelers can obtain a transit visa through the Saudi embassy or consulate in their home country or, in some cases, upon arrival at Saudi airports. However, it’s recommended to check the specific regulations and eligibility criteria for each entry point.

To apply for a transit visa, individuals will need a confirmed onward ticket and a valid visa for their final destination. The transit visa is a single-entry permit, and visitors must adhere to the stipulated duration of stay.

It’s essential to plan the travel itinerary carefully, considering the duration of the layover and any potential sightseeing or business engagements during the stay in Saudi Arabia. Travelers should also be aware of the specific conditions and limitations associated with transit visas to ensure a smooth and hassle-free experience.


TRANSIT VISA FOR SAUDI ARABIA Navigating the intricacies of Saudi Arabia’s visa landscape, especially concerning business visa renewals and transit visas, requires meticulous planning and adherence to official procedures. Whether extending a business stay or making a brief stopover, understanding the specific requirements and documentation is crucial for a seamless experience in the Kingdom.

As regulations and processes may evolve, it’s advisable to consult with the Saudi embassy or official visa channels for the latest updates and guidelines. With the right information and preparation, business travelers and transit passengers can make the most of their time in Saudi Arabia, whether for professional engagements or brief layovers.

Related posts

GI-detox bio botanical: Ingredients, Usage, and benefits

Tenuate Dospan

Tea and Cake Washi Paper Tape


What to Do on the off chance that Standpoint Can’t Interface with Gmail Record?

henry jackson

Leave a Comment